Harnessing the Emotional Power of Flowers

Flowers have a unique ability to evoke strong emotions and memories in people. Different types of flowers are associated with various meanings and symbolism, making them a powerful storytelling tool. For example, a bouquet of red roses can symbolize love and passion, while a field of sunflowers can represent joy and optimism. By leveraging the emotional power of flowers in your visual storytelling, you can create content that resonates with your audience on a personal level and leaves a lasting impression.

Incorporating Floral Aesthetics Across Platforms

Whether you are creating content for a blog, social media, or a website, incorporating floral aesthetics can add a touch of elegance and beauty to your visuals. You can use floral patterns in the background of your images, include botanical illustrations in your graphics, or even use live flowers as props in your photoshoots. By experimenting with different ways to integrate floral elements into your visual storytelling, you can create a cohesive and visually stunning brand identity that resonates with your audience.
